Output ec64eb279fb073a0d1255d5cd73f64899bba74c8ad62dbfc8ae85b9acb656b10:0

value
8405
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 609ff76adfbcacca52bff8bc6330540308e3bc118ef777797c8d8095eb9d08ba
address
bc1pvz0lw6klhjkv554llz7xxvz5qvyw80q33mmhw7tu3kqft6uapzaqy04zfl
transaction
ec64eb279fb073a0d1255d5cd73f64899bba74c8ad62dbfc8ae85b9acb656b10
confirmations
132292
spent
true